System Requirements
MINIMUM:
Requires a 64-bit processor and operating system
OS: Windows® 8.1, Windows® 10, 64bit
Processor:Â Intel Core i5 750 or over
Memory:Â 4 GB RAM
Graphics:Â NVIDIA GeForce GTX 660 or over, AMD Radeon RX 550 or over, 1280Ă—720
DirectX:Â Version 11
Network:Â Broadband Internet connection
Storage:Â 25 GB available space
Sound Card:Â 16-bit stereo, 48kHz WAVE file can be played
Additional Notes:Â The estimated performance is 720P/30 to 60FPS. Note: The frame rate may drop during the scenes with heavy load.
RECOMMENDED:
Requires a 64-bit processor and operating system
OS: Windows® 8.1, Windows® 10, 64bit
Processor:Â Intel Core i7 2600 or over
Memory:Â 8 GB RAM
Graphics:Â NVIDIA GeForce GTX 960 or over, AMD Radeon RX 570 or over, 1920Ă—1080
DirectX:Â Version 11
Network:Â Broadband Internet connection
Storage:Â 25 GB available space
Sound Card:Â 16-bit stereo, 48kHz WAVE file can be played
Additional Notes:Â The estimated performance is 1080P/60FPS. Note: The frame rate may drop during the scenes with heavy load.
Update Graphics Card Drivers
Before you start blaming the developers of the game. Be sure to check if you have updated graphics card drivers. Outdated drivers are at large the cause of crashing games.
Remember to get the final version of the video card driver. Beta versions have bugs in them and can cause crashes too.
Disable Antivirus before installing
Before installing the game, either disable the antivirus or put the game files in the antivirus expulsion folder. Sometimes antivirus deletes files while installing games. This will cause the game to crash as it does not have all the files required to run smoothly.
Run Program Compatibility Troubleshooter
Right-click on the Fatal Frame: Maiden of Black Water on the desktop of the windows
Go to Properties
Click on Compatibility
Open Compatibility Troubleshooter option
Click on the Try recommended settings
Click on OK for the confirmation of the settings
Verify File Integrity
By verifying file integrity you double-check if you have all the files installed correctly and fixes if you don’t. To verify file integrity follow the following steps:
Open Steam
Navigate to Libraries
Right Click on Fatal Frame: Maiden of Black Water
Click on Properties
Now, click on local files tab
Click on Verify integrity of game files
Restart the game
